GarageCommerce - Free Business Listings and Classifieds

Sheet Metal Fabricators

IL, South Elgin

1
Geneva Manufacturing Co image

Geneva Manufacturing Co

900 Schneider Dr South Elgin, IL 60177 Phone: (847) 697-1161

Posted: 6/9/2008 8:29:09 AM